– Carl E. Johnson, Jr. a lifelong resident and local historian passed away peacefully at his home on Wednesday evening, February 7th, 2018, surrounded by his loving family.
Born in Colchester on June 16th, 1934, he was the youngest son of the late Carl E. and Cecile (Granger) Johnson. Carl was 83 years old.
Carl was a graduate of Bellows Free Academy, Champlain College and the University of Vermont. During high school he was in the U.S. Naval Reserve and then proudly served six years in the U.S. Marine Corps during the Korean War. He also served as a guard at the United States Embassies in Europe and the Middle East. He had memberships in the Veterans of Foreign Wars and of their Color Guard, the American Legion, 40 and 8, the Marine Corps League, belonged to the Vermont State Guard and was an honorary member of the Vietnam Veterans of America, St. Albans Lodge #1566, B.P.O.E., a Shriner for 50 plus years and the St. Albans and Swanton Historical Societies.
He was a Sergeant on the St. Albans Police Department for 9 years and was with Vermont State Probation and Parole Officer for 29 years, retiring in 1996. Carl was an EMT at AmCare Ambulance for 9 years and 9 years part time as a Detention and Enforcement office for the U.S. Immigration. He worked part time as sexton, groundskeeper and served on the board of directors of Greenwood Cemetery since 1962 and was a Franklin County Deputy Sheriff for 51 years. Carl enjoyed reading and researching military history.
